Abstract
The utility model relates to a multifunctional welding pipe fitting, which comprises a pipe body, wherein the pipe body is integrally formed with a plurality of reducing sections through stretching, the reducing sections are sequentially arranged along the axial direction of the pipe body, and the adjacent reducing sections are formed through transition sections; the variable-diameter sections are sequentially arranged from a small caliber to a large caliber along the axial direction of the pipe body; the utility model has the advantages that: by designing the multifunctional welding pipe fitting, all requirements on reducing joints with different calibers in engineering installation can be almost met, the installation cost is saved, and the installation efficiency is improved; different diameter joint to different demands can cut this multi-functional welded pipe fitting through specialized tool and realize the demand of different reducing during the installation, then installs and welds the product of cutting, has just once realized the pipeline installation.

Detailed Description
The present invention will be described in detail with reference to the accompanying drawing 1: the utility model comprises a pipe body 1, wherein the pipe body 1 is made of copper, stainless steel or alloy material; the pipe body 1 is integrally formed with the variable-diameter sections 11 in a stretching mode, and the variable-diameter sections 11 are sequentially arranged along the axial direction of the pipe body 1, so that all requirements of engineering installation on different-diameter joints with different calibers can be almost met, the installation cost is saved, and the installation efficiency is improved; different diameter joint to different demands can cut this multi-functional welded pipe fitting through specialized tool and realize the demand of different reducing during the installation, then installs and welds the product of cutting, has just once realized the pipeline installation. Because of the internal diameter R size between the adjacent reducing section 11 is inconsistent, consequently, through 12 transitional forming of changeover portion between the adjacent reducing section 11, through 12 transitional forming of changeover portion end moreover, not only make the intensity of whole body 1 strengthen, it is also more convenient in the machine-shaping in addition.
Due to the diameter difference between the two pipelines, in order to make the fluid flow smoother and prevent local stress from being generated in the process of connecting the two pipelines through the pipe fittings, the variable-diameter sections 11 are sequentially arranged from a small caliber to a large caliber along the axial direction of the pipe body 1, namely, the variable-diameter sections 11 are distributed in a step shape along the axial direction of the pipe body 1.
In order to adapt the pipe fitting to the two pipelines, the variable-diameter sections 11 are annular pipelines, and the size difference of the inner diameter R between the adjacent variable-diameter sections 11 is 5-10 mm; the inner diameter R of the variable diameter section 11 at the head end is 10 to 20mm, and the inner diameter R of the variable diameter section 11 at the tail end is 50 to 100 mm. For example: the inner diameter of the port of one pipeline is 15mm, the inner diameter of the port of the other pipeline is 60mm, at this time, the inner diameter R of the variable diameter section 11 at the head end is 15mm, the inner diameter R of the variable diameter section 11 at the tail end is 60mm, then the inner diameter R of the variable diameter section 11 at the middle position is 25mm, 35mm, 45mm, 55mm or the variable diameter sections 11 with variable difference values, as long as the size difference of the inner diameter R between the adjacent variable diameter sections 11 is 5-10 mm and the specification caliber meeting the industrial standard, and then the variable diameter section 11 at the middle position has various inner diameters, for example, the inner diameter of the port of one pipeline is 35mm, then the variable diameter sections 11 at the 15mm section and the 25mm section can be cut by special tools, so that one pipe fitting can be applied to the pipelines with various different calibers, in engineering construction, convenience is brought to workers, and the pipeline installation can be realized at one time, the installation cost is saved, the installation efficiency is improved, and the multifunctional installation requirement of the pipe fitting is really met.
The transition section 12 is a hollow circular truncated cone-shaped pipeline, one end face of the transition section 12 is combined with the end face of the small-caliber variable-diameter section 11 on one side, and the other end face of the transition section 12 is combined with the end face of the large-caliber variable-diameter section 11 on the other side; therefore, in the pipe cutting process, as long as the required diameter-changing section 11 with the inner diameter size is reserved, the diameter-changing section 11 with the other size is cut off through the transition section 12, so that the length of the required diameter-changing section 11 with the inner diameter size cannot be shortened, and the welding requirement between the pipe and the pipeline can be met.
